To set up a backup: Click the Dropbox icon in your taskbar (Windows) or menu bar (Mac). Click your avatar or initials in the upper right. Click Preferences. Click the Backups tab. Click Set up. Note: If you’re using the updated Dropbox Backup, you can click Modify folder selection to add any other folder from your device that isn’t listed.

Using Inline credentials in the dropbox orchestration app · Navigate to the installation screen of the orchestration app · Click on the ...Open the Dropbox folder in File Explorer (Windows) or Finder (Mac). Locate the file you'd like to view previous version of. Right-click the name of the file. Click Version history. Click on a version to preview it. Click Roll back to this version on the version you'd like to restore to. Your file will open in full screen. Dropbox offers one central hub for online file storage, file sharing, and syncing. Shared folders are added directly to your Dropbox account and sync with all folder … how do you find deleted messages Dropbox Basic. Dropbox Basic users can be logged into up to three devices at a time. Note: If you're a Basic user, any devices you logged in to before March 2019 will remain on your device list, even if you're logged into more than three.
